Wire preparation device

    Abstract: A wire preparation device includes a motor, a device housing coupled to the motor, and a wire spinner held by the device housing. The wire spinner is mechanically connected to the motor via power coupling components. The wire spinner extends to a wire end that protrudes from the device housing. The wire spinner includes a collet sleeve defining a channel configured to receive an end of one or more wires of a cable therein through an opening at the wire end. The wire spinner further includes an outer collar surrounding the collet sleeve and selectively movable relative to the collet sleeve to force the collet sleeve to contract radially inward for releasably securing the one or more wires within the channel. The wire spinner is rotated by the motor relative to the device housing to untwist or straighten the one or more wires secured within the collet sleeve.

    Conductor positioning fixture for cable processing

    Abstract: A conductor positioning fixture includes a base and a retainer member. The base includes a positioning platform and a wedge projecting upward from a top surface of the positioning platform. The base receives a cable on the top surface of the positioning platform such that exposed segments of first and second conductors of the cable extend along opposite sides of the wedge. The retainer member is mounted to the base and movable relative to the base along a longitudinal axis between a retracted position, at which the retainer member is spaced apart from the wedge, and an extended position, at which the retainer member overlaps the wedge. As the retainer member moves from the retracted position towards the extended position, the retainer member engages and forces the exposed segments of the first and second conductors into designated presentation positions.

    TERMINATION MACHINE WITH BLADE POSITION TOGGLE MECHANISM

    Abstract: A termination machine includes a ram, a shearing arm, and a toggle mechanism. The ram moves reciprocally relative to a stationary anvil between an extended position and a retracted position during a crimp stroke and crimps a terminal against the anvil while moving towards the extended position. The shearing arm is mounted to the ram and moves with the ram along a portion of the crimp stroke. The shearing arm includes a blade at a distal end thereof and a post projecting laterally from the shearing arm. The toggle mechanism is operatively connected to the post of the shearing arm. The toggle mechanism selectively toggles the shearing arm between a cutting position and a non-cutting position of the shearing arm relative to the ram. The blade of the shearing arm projects farther beyond a crimp end of the ram in the cutting position than in the non-cutting position.

    Grounding terminal

    Abstract: An embodiment is directed to a grounding terminal for mounting on a grounding surface. The grounding terminal has a top wall having a first mounting opening and a bottom wall having a second mounting opening. The second mounting opening is in alignment with the first mounting opening to receive mounting hardware therethrough. A first side wall extends between the top wall and the bottom wall at angles other than 90 degrees. A second side wall extends between the top wall and the bottom wall at angles other than 90 degrees. As the mounting hardware is tightened, the shape and positioning of the side walls relative to the top wall and bottom wall reduces the amount of torque required to move the top wall toward the bottom wall to allow for the mounting hardware to be tightened without the need for special tooling.
